Lake Lahit, Soccsksargen Travel Guide
Explore the serene beauty of Lake Lahit in South Cotabato, Philippines – a hidden gem for nature lovers and adventure seekers.
Nestled in the scenic region of South Cotabato, Lake Lahit offers a peaceful escape into nature, providing stunning views and a serene atmosphere for tourists seeking tranquility and beauty. This hidden gem is the smallest of the three lakes in the area, making it an intimate destination for relaxation and exploration.

Getting There
-
Car
If you are driving from General Santos City, take the National Highway towards Lake Sebu. Continue for about 55 kilometers until you reach the town of Lake Sebu. Once in Lake Sebu, follow the signs leading to Lake Lahit. It is located approximately 5 kilometers from the town center. The roads are paved but may be narrow in some areas, so drive cautiously.
-
Public Transportation - Bus
From General Santos City, head to the bus terminal and take a bus bound for Lake Sebu. The journey takes about 2 hours and costs around 50-70 PHP. Once you arrive in Lake Sebu, you can either take a tricycle or a habal-habal (motorcycle taxi) to reach Lake Lahit, which is about 5 kilometers away from the town center. The tricycle fare is usually around 20-30 PHP per person.
-
Public Transportation - Van
Another option is to take a van from General Santos City to Lake Sebu. Vans leave from designated terminals and the fare is similar to that of a bus, approximately 70-100 PHP. The van ride usually takes about 1.5 to 2 hours. Upon arriving in Lake Sebu, you can hire a tricycle or habal-habal to get to Lake Lahit.
